LOPARDO, Horacio Angel  y  PINHEIRO, Jose Luis. Comparison between the observation of white blood cells from centrifuged urine smear and the Neubauer chamber. Acta bioquím. clín. latinoam. [online]. 2008, vol.42, n.1, pp.47-51. ISSN 0325-2957.

The current method of centrifuged urine smear was compared to the Neubauer chamber method, using this technique as the gold standard. Their predictive ability for detecting significant bacteriuria was determined. During two months, 2.287 urine cultures were studied. Only 1.153 were evaluable. In 982 samples a comparison between the two microscopic methods could be established. The correlation between them was 96,4%. The sensitivity of the centrifuged urine smear and the Neubauer chamber method was 53.5% and 55.5% respectively. Specificities were 90.7% and 91.4%. Those results pointed out that seeing a significant number of polymorphonuclear neutrophils (PMNs) both in the centrifuged urine smear and in the Neubauer chamber was predictive of significant bacteriuria. On the other hand, absence of PMNs is not an argument for not considering this possibility. Centrifuged urine was equivalent to the Neubauer chamber method in this comparative study.
